Trump says he won't meet with Xi before trade war ceasefire expires on March 1

President Trump told reporters in the Oval Office Thursday that he won't meet with Chinese President Xi Jinping before March 1, the deadline for the 90-day trade war ceasefire the two leaders agreed to in December.


The big picture: U.S. Trade Representative Robert Lighthizer and Treasury Secretary Steve Mnuchin will travel to Beijing next week for another round of trade talks, Bloomberg reports. If a deal is not struck by the end of the month, Trump has said he will raise tariff rates on $200 million worth of Chinese goods from 10% to 25%.
